Which is India's slowest train currently?

The Nilgiri Mountain Railway (NMR) passenger train, running between Mettupalayam and Ooty (Udagamandalam) in Tamil Nadu, is officially India's slowest train. It operates at an average speed of 9–12 km/h, taking approximately 5 hours to cover a 46 km distance, navigating steep hills and 208 curves.

Which is the no. 1 longest train in India?

Dibrugarh - Kanniyakumari Vivek Express

This Daily Superfast train, numbered 22503 / 22504, is currently the longest train route in the Indian subcontinent. It connects Dibrugarh to Kanniyakumari. It runs 4155 km in 74:20 hours with 57 intermediate stops.

Which is faster, Rajdhani or Shatabdi?

Express trains often have specific unique names for easy identification. Rajdhani Express introduced in 1969 were the first trains to reach speeds of up to 120 km/h (75 mph). Shatabdi Express, introduced in 1988, are capable of running at a maximum speed of 150 km/h (93 mph).

Which is the 3 longest station in India?

Longest railway platforms
  • Hubballi Junction, Karnataka, India: 1,505 metres (4,938 ft)
  • Gorakhpur Junction, Uttar Pradesh, India: 1,366.33 m (4,483 ft)
  • Kollam Junction, Kerala, India: 1,180.5 m (3,873 ft)
  • Kharagpur Junction, West Bengal, India: 1,072.5 m (3,519 ft)

Which is the most unsafe train route in India?

The Matheran Hill Railway is a 2 ft narrow-gauge heritage railway in Maharashtra, India, which is administered by the Central Railway. It covers a distance of 21 km, cutting a swathe through forest and connecting Neral to Matheran in the Western Ghats. The MHR is on the tentative list of UNESCO World Heritage Sites.

What is the smallest station in India?

Banspani railway station (BSPX) serves Joda Municipality Town, Odisha and it is the smallest railway station of India with only 1 number of platform of 142.56 meter length. Also its a second major iron ore loading station, following Jaroli railway station-the highest iron ore loading station of the Indian Railways.

What is the oldest station in India?

The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us, formerly Victoria Terminus, is India's first railway station. It was built by the Great Indian Peninsular Railway in 1878 and is a UNESCO World Heritage Site.

Is Duronto faster than Rajdhani?

Rajdhani and Duronto Express are two of India's fastest long-distance trains connecting major cities. Rajdhani trains are faster with more premium comfort but cost more. Duronto trains run slightly slower but are cheaper and still fast for long distances.
